Land Grading in Houston, TX

Land grading services involve shaping and leveling the ground on residential properties to ensure proper drainage, stability, and a solid foundation for construction or landscaping projects.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and creating a gentle slope away from structures to prevent water pooling and foundation issues. Homeowners often request land grading when preparing a yard for new construction, installing a driveway, or improving drainage around their property to protect against flooding and soil erosion.

Before requesting land grading, property owners should consider the current topography of the land, existing drainage patterns, and the desired outcome for their outdoor space. It’s helpful to understand the extent of grading needed, the type of soil present, and any existing structures or landscaping features that may impact the work. Clear communication about project goals and property conditions can help ensure the grading process effectively meets the needs of the property.

Common Land Grading Jobs

Residential land grading - prepares yards for landscaping, drainage, and lawn installation.

Driveway and walkway grading - ensures proper slope and stability for safe access.

Foundation grading - levels the soil around a home to prevent water intrusion and shifting.

Drainage correction - directs water away from structures to reduce flooding risks.

Lot leveling - creates a flat surface for construction or recreational use.

Erosion control grading - stabilizes soil to prevent loss and maintain property integrity.

Land Grading Questions

What is land grading? Land grading involves shaping and leveling the soil surface to ensure proper drainage and a stable foundation for construction or landscaping projects.

Why is land grading important? Proper grading prevents water pooling, reduces erosion, and provides a solid base for building or lawn installation.

What types of projects require land grading? Projects such as new home construction, driveway installation, landscaping, and yard drainage improvements often need land grading services.

How does land grading benefit property owners? It enhances drainage, protects structures from water damage, and creates an even surface for landscaping or construction work.
